SC All-State Team
By The Associated Press
COLUMBIA, S.C. (AP) - The 2009 Associated Press South Carolina All-State High School Football Team as nominated by AP members (with school, class and highlights when available):
OFFENSE
QB - Everett Golson, jr, Myrtle Beach, threw for 3,558 yards, 47 TDs.
RB - Marcus Lattimore, sr, Byrnes, two-time all-state pick, SC's "Mr. Football."
RB - Mustafa Greene, sr, Irmo, ran for 1,367 yards, 13 TDs,Shrine Bowl pick.
WR - Robert Joseph, jr, Northwestern, caught 150 passes for 1,843 yards, 20 TDs.
WR - Martavis Bryant, sr, T.L. Hanna, 70 catches, 10 TDs, Shrine Bowl player.
TE - Kegan Funderburk, sr, Pageland Central, 21 catches, 8 TDs for state title runnersup.
OL - Brandon Shell, jr, Goose Creek, nephew of NFL great Art Shell, 94 knockdown blocks.
OL - Jake Morris, sr, Dorman, North-South pick, anchored state champs O-line.
OL- A.J. Cann, sr, Bamberg-Ehrhardt, Shrine Bowl selection.
OL - Eric Mack, sr, Calhoun County, picked for North-South game
OL - Logan Stewart, sr, Boiling Springs, Shrine Bowl selection
K - Josh Hall, sr, Fort Dorchester, made 14 of 16 FGs, 22 of 25 PATs.
All-purpose - Bruce Ellington, sr, Berkeley, ran for 2,191 yards, 33 TDs for state title team.
---
DEFENSE
DL - Kelcy Quarles, sr, Greenwood, Shrine Bowl pick, had 77 tackles, 7 sacks.
DL - Jadeveon Clowney, jr, South Pointe, had 162 tackles, including 23 sacks.
DL - Brandon Willis, sr, Byrnes, had 127 tackles, 12 sacks.
DL - Corey Miller, sr, Byrnes, had 134 tackles, 16 sacks.
LB - Justin Parker, sr, Beaufort, had 127 tackles, Shrine Bowl pick
LB - Malcolm Howard, sr, Goose Creek, Shrine Bowl defensive S.C. MVP.
LB - Brandon Golson, sr, Calhoun County, had 30 sacks, 94 tackles, 4 forced fumbles.
DB - Denzel Myers, sr, North Charleston, had six INTs, played in North-South game.
DB - Deandre Hopkins, sr, Daniel, had six interceptions, finalist for "Mr. Football."
DB - John Fulton, sr, Manning, played in Shrine Bowl.
DB - Victor Hampton, sr, Darlington, playing in U.S. Army All-American Bowl.
P - Jeremy Tommie, sr, Emerald, averaged 40.1 yards, North-South all-star.
